About this procedure

A surgery that removes subcutaneous fat by inserting a thin tube (cannula) to suction it out. The scope and difficulty vary by area (face·arms·abdomen·thighs).

Who it's for

People looking to reduce localized fat in specific areas.

Effect

Aims for fat reduction in specific areas, with results varying by individual.

How long results last

Permanent (the suctioned fat cells do not regenerate, but remaining fat cells can enlarge again, so weight management is commonly advised).

Anesthesia

General anesthesia (considered a relatively safe surgery, often performed without hospitalization).

Downtime

Severe pain for 3-5 days, swelling may last 2-3 weeks, complete recovery in 3-6 months.

Swelling timeline

3-5 days — peak pain, 2-3 weeks — possible swelling duration, 3-6 months — complete recovery.

Recommended stay in Korea

5-7 days (7-10 days for broader areas) (general guideline, hospital confirmation needed). Actual schedule to be confirmed during hospital consultation.

Often combined with

Commonly performed in conjunction with fat grafting (transferring suctioned fat to other areas).

Alternative procedures

Deoxycholic acid preparation (procedure group 06, limited to submental area) — an alternative to reduce fat through injection without surgery, but application areas are limited.

Aftercare

Wearing compression garments is recommended for 4-6 weeks.
